What Is Stanozolol
Stanozolol is a synthetic anabolic-androgenic steroid derived from Dihydrotestosterone. Winthrop Laboratories developed it in 1962 and introduced it to the US market under the brand name Winstrol. From the beginning, it was developed with both clinical and performance applications in mind, distinguishing it from compounds developed exclusively for one purpose.
Structurally, Stanozolol is a modified form of DHT. Two key structural modifications define it. First, a methyl group at the 17-alpha position allows it to survive first-pass liver metabolism when taken orally. Second, a pyrazole ring is fused to the A-ring of the steroid structure at the 3,2-c position. This pyrazole ring modification is the most pharmacologically significant structural feature of Stanozolol, producing its distinct anabolic-to-androgenic ratio and eliminating its susceptibility to aromatization.
Together, these structural modifications produce an oral anabolic steroid with an anabolic rating of 320 and an androgenic rating of 30 relative to a testosterone baseline of 100. Strong anabolic activity combined with low androgenic potency and no estrogenic conversion consequently defines its pharmacological profile.
How Stanozolol Works
Stanozolol is active when taken orally. The 17-alpha alkylation allows it to pass through the liver without complete breakdown, reaching systemic circulation in active form.
Androgen Receptor Binding
Stanozolol binds to androgen receptors throughout the body. Its androgenic activity is significantly lower than testosterone despite its meaningful anabolic rating. As a result, androgen receptor activation in muscle tissue drives its anabolic effects while producing comparatively lower androgenic activity in androgen-sensitive tissues like skin and hair follicles compared to full androgenic compounds.
SHBG Binding
Stanozolol carries a notable ability to bind to sex hormone-binding globulin with high affinity. SHBG binds to testosterone and other androgens in circulation, rendering them biologically inactive. By competing for SHBG binding, Stanozolol reduces the proportion of other androgens bound to SHBG, increasing free androgen availability in circulation. This SHBG binding characteristic is one of the most consistently referenced pharmacological properties of Stanozolol in performance community discussions.
Nitrogen Retention
Stanozolol produces positive nitrogen retention in muscle tissue. The body retains more nitrogen than it excretes. Consequently, this supports an anabolic environment that favors muscle repair and maintenance. This mechanism contributes to the lean mass preservation observations consistently discussed in performance communities about Stanozolol use.
Protein Synthesis
Stanozolol accelerates protein synthesis in skeletal muscle tissue. Faster protein synthesis supports muscle repair and growth following training. This mechanism is directly tied to its androgen receptor activity and contributes to its anabolic profile in both clinical and performance contexts.
No Aromatization
Stanozolol does not convert to estrogen through the aromatase enzyme pathway. As a DHT derivative with a pyrazole ring modification, it is not a substrate for aromatase. Consequently, estrogen-related side effects including water retention and gynecomastia are not part of its direct pharmacological profile. This characteristic distinguishes it from testosterone and many other anabolic steroids where estrogenic conversion is a primary side effect consideration.
No Progestogenic Activity
Stanozolol does not show clinically significant affinity for progesterone receptors. This distinguishes it from compounds like Trenbolone and Nandrolone where progestogenic activity is a primary side effect consideration. As a result, Stanozolol carries a cleaner overall hormonal side effect profile compared to progestogenic anabolic steroids.
Clinical Background
Stanozolol carries a documented clinical history that provides relevant context for its pharmacological profile.
Hereditary Angioedema
The most clinically significant approved application of Stanozolol is the treatment and prevention of hereditary angioedema, a condition characterized by recurrent episodes of severe swelling in the face, extremities, genitals, bowel wall, and airway. The FDA approved Stanozolol for this indication and clinical research documents meaningful reductions in the frequency and severity of hereditary angioedema attacks with Stanozolol treatment. This clinical application reflects a distinct pharmacological mechanism through anabolic steroid-mediated upregulation of C1 inhibitor complement protein production.
Anemia Treatment
Stanozolol was used clinically for the treatment of certain anemias, particularly aplastic anemia, through its stimulatory effects on erythropoiesis. This application reflects its documented effects on red blood cell production through androgen receptor-mediated mechanisms. The anemia treatment application has largely been replaced by more targeted therapies in current clinical practice.
Wasting Conditions
Stanozolol was investigated and used clinically for muscle wasting conditions and general debilitation in several markets. Its anabolic properties and relatively low androgenic profile compared to testosterone made it a relevant clinical compound for these applications. This clinical use history provides additional context for understanding its pharmacological profile beyond performance community discussions.

Advar Pharma Winstrol 50 Versus Other Oral Anabolic Steroids
Versus Oxandrolone (Anavar)
Oxandrolone is another DHT-derived non-aromatizing oral anabolic steroid. Both Stanozolol and Oxandrolone are non-aromatizing compounds that do not convert to estrogen. However, Oxandrolone carries significantly milder liver toxicity than Stanozolol and a lower androgenic rating of 24 compared to Stanozolol’s 30. Furthermore, Oxandrolone retains active FDA approval while Stanozolol’s US market approval has been largely withdrawn. As a result, Oxandrolone represents a milder hepatotoxicity and androgenic profile than Stanozolol across multiple parameters.
Versus Methandrostenolone (Dianabol)
Methandrostenolone aromatizes significantly to estrogen and carries pronounced estrogenic side effects. Stanozolol, on the other hand, does not aromatize and carries no estrogenic conversion. Both are 17-alpha alkylated oral steroids with significant liver toxicity. However, Stanozolol’s absence of estrogenic side effects and its SHBG binding characteristics produce a fundamentally different pharmacological profile from Methandrostenolone’s aromatizing and estrogenic profile.
Versus Oxymetholone (Anadrol)
Oxymetholone is one of the most potent oral anabolic steroids available with the most significant liver toxicity profile among commonly discussed oral anabolic steroids. Compared to Oxymetholone, Stanozolol carries a more moderate potency profile with significant but less extreme liver toxicity. In addition, Stanozolol does not produce the pronounced estrogenic effects associated with Oxymetholone despite not directly aromatizing.
Versus Turinabol
Turinabol is a non-aromatizing oral anabolic steroid with a moderate anabolic profile and a cleaner side effect profile than Stanozolol in terms of liver toxicity and lipid effects. Both Turinabol and Stanozolol are non-aromatizing. However, Stanozolol’s higher anabolic rating of 320 compared to Turinabol’s more moderate profile, combined with its SHBG binding characteristic, distinguishes it pharmacologically. Furthermore, Stanozolol’s more significant liver toxicity and adverse lipid effects represent a more pronounced side effect profile than Turinabol’s.
Versus Methenolone Acetate (Oral Primobolan)
Methenolone Acetate is an oral non-aromatizing anabolic steroid with notably milder liver toxicity than Stanozolol due to its non-17-alpha alkylated structure. Stanozolol carries significantly higher anabolic activity than Methenolone Acetate. However, the absence of 17-alpha alkylation in Methenolone Acetate produces a fundamentally more favorable liver stress profile. As a result, these two non-aromatizing oral compounds carry distinct trade-offs between anabolic potency and hepatotoxicity risk.

Liver Toxicity
Liver toxicity is the most serious health concern associated with Stanozolol use. As a 17-alpha alkylated oral steroid, the alkylation that allows oral bioavailability places significant stress on liver tissue. Clinical research and case reports document elevated liver enzymes, cholestasis, peliosis hepatis, and in cases of prolonged or high-dose use, more serious hepatic complications including liver tumors. The 50mg concentration of Advar Pharma Winstrol 50 makes liver monitoring through regular blood work particularly important and urgent compared to lower-concentration Stanozolol formats.
Cardiovascular Effects
Stanozolol produces some of the most adverse lipid profile changes of any oral anabolic steroid. HDL cholesterol drops dramatically while LDL cholesterol increases substantially. These lipid changes carry serious long-term cardiovascular health implications. Furthermore, the severity of Stanozolol’s lipid dysregulation is consistently documented as more pronounced than most other oral anabolic steroids in clinical and observational research. Regular lipid monitoring is therefore essential for anyone using this compound.
Androgenic Effects
Despite its relatively low androgenic rating of 30, Stanozolol still produces androgenic side effects in susceptible individuals. These include accelerated hair loss in genetically predisposed individuals and acne on the face and back. In women, virilization effects including voice deepening, clitoral enlargement, and changes in body hair distribution are serious considerations even at lower doses given Stanozolol’s meaningful anabolic potency.
Joint and Connective Tissue Effects
Stanozolol is consistently associated with joint pain and connective tissue discomfort in performance community discussions and observational reports. The proposed mechanism involves Stanozolol’s interaction with collagen synthesis pathways and its anti-estrogenic properties, as estrogen plays a role in joint lubrication and connective tissue health. This side effect is among the most consistently reported in Stanozolol discussions and is relevant to anyone using this compound.
Hormonal Suppression
Stanozolol suppresses the hypothalamic-pituitary-gonadal axis and the body’s natural testosterone production. Post-use hormonal disruption can persist for months. In some cases, it results in hypogonadism requiring medical treatment. Hormonal monitoring and post-use recovery support are consequently relevant health considerations for anyone using this compound.
Psychological Effects
Anabolic steroid use carries documented associations with mood changes and irritability. These considerations apply to Stanozolol use. They are generally less pronounced than with higher androgenic compounds but remain relevant health considerations at the 50mg concentration of Advar Pharma Winstrol 50.
Legal and Regulatory Status
Stanozolol carries Schedule III controlled substance status in the United States under the Controlled Substances Act. Its FDA approval for hereditary angioedema has been commercially discontinued in the US market, though the compound retains Schedule III scheduling. Possession without a valid prescription is a federal offense.
In the United Kingdom, Stanozolol falls under Class C of the Misuse of Drugs Act. Supply is illegal.
The World Anti-Doping Agency bans Stanozolol alongside all major athletic governing bodies. It has been at the center of several high-profile doping cases in competitive sports history, most notably the Ben Johnson case at the 1988 Seoul Olympics. It consequently appears on prohibited substance lists across Olympic sports, professional athletics, and competitive bodybuilding organizations that conduct testing.
